Founding Director returns to Funeral Partners

Barry Pritchard was one of the founding Directors at Funeral Partners before he decided to return to Sheffield and launch his own venture, along with his wife Yvonne.

Over the years he has stayed in close contact with the current Chief Executive Sam Kershaw and has now selected the country’s third largest funeral business as his acquisition partner after choosing to sell their three businesses – Barry Pritchard Funeral Services, WN Allcock Funeral Services and Trafford Lowe Funeral Services.

The three Funeral Services brands boast five branches across Sheffield and Derbyshire, which are new areas for the Funeral Partners network.

Barry is currently serving as the National Association of Funeral Directors (NAFD) President and is teaming up with Funeral Partners to give him more time to focus on his proudly earned role.

Barry is a third-generation Funeral Director following proudly in the footsteps of his father Alan – known to many as Jim – and grandfather Charles. The Pritchard family have been undertakers since the early 1900s.
